Q: Is 599,344 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 599,344 is a composite number.

Why is 599,344 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 599,344 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 16 47 94 188 376 752 797 1,594 3,188 6,376 12,752 37,459 74,918 149,836 299,672 and 599,344, with no remainder.

Since 599,344 cannot be divided by just 1 and 599,344, it is a composite number.
